> Nov  6 20:59:36 kaipak kernel: eth0: Digital DS21143-xD Tulip rev 17 at 0xc4a78000, EEPROM not present, 00:4C:69:6E:75:79, IRQ 10.

The "EEPROM not present" message is a *significant* problem.

What does 'tulip-diag -ee' report?

> EEPROM 256 words, 8 address bits.
>  A simplifed EEPROM data table was found.
>  The EEPROM does not contain transceiver control information.

This is normally a Bad Thing.
Very Bad.

Errrmm, but notice that first line?  The one that says "0985".
I'm guessing that this is an ADMtek Comet chip, not a 21143.

If so, that would explain the link problem -- the Comet is *not* like
the 21143.

What is the CardBus ID and the PCI ID?
  CardBus ID: cardctl or read the lines in 'dmesg'.
  PCI ID: Use 'lspci ....'  and/or 'cat /proc/pci'
